7 Kosher Meals Kosher meals are served every day during the academic year through the kosher kitchen in Shaw Dining Center The kosher kitchen, located in a secure area of Shaw, is supervised and inspected for kosher compliance by a mashgiach under the direction of the Vaad of Syracuse In addition to overseeing the preparation and service of kosher meals, the mashgiach inspects the Food Services warehouse to ensure the kosher products are received, stored, and shipped appropriately The mashgiach also assists in locating vendors for kosher products Halal Meals Halal lunches and dinners are served at Shaw Dining Center upon request Please make arrangements directly with the dining center manager for these meals In Case of Illness When you are feeling too ill to go to the dining center for a meal, you may give your ID card and a note to a friend to take to a dining center They will pick up a meal for you, based on what you want to eat, and bring it to your room The Feel Better Food Pack is a boxed meal for our students who must remain in their rooms or apartments due to illness If you have been told to socially distance yourself due to illness, call to request meals Special Dinners and Study Breaks Meals To-Go Meals to-go gives you flexibility when you are unable to make it to the dining center during meal time due to scheduling conficts Every student on the meal plan is given a reusable to-go container at the beginning of the school year Use your to-go container whenever you want to take a meal-to-go Return it next time you go to the dining center for a clean one Meals to-go are deducted from the meal plan Give your name, residence hall and room, ID number, and phone number Special dinners and study breaks offer an element of fun in the regular day-to-day menu Many dinners are in conjunction with student groups or are a celebration that corresponds with the calendar year While we always offer late night study breaks during exam times, don t be surprised to see pop-up breaks throughout the year too! 8 Nutrition Nutrition Services Syracuse University provides several options for our students who have nutritional concerns Syracuse University Food Services employs a registered dietitian to assist in menu development, provide nutritional information to students, and help plan for an individual s special dietary needs, such as food allergies and other food-related concerns The SUFS registered dietitian can be contacted at For confidential nutrition counseling regarding clinical nutrition and body image issues, please contact the staff dietitian at Syracuse University Health Services at This service is provided free of charge for students on a University meal plan and those who have paid their health fee Ongoing Nutrition Programming QR Code Labeling Otto s Best Bites Interest in having nutritional information available in the dining centers has prompted SU Food Services to design a labeling system that utilizes QR codes for entrées This program features recipes that incorporate ingredients from various bars and specialty stations in the dining center The recipes include options that are tailored to students who eat a traditional diet along with vegetarian, vegan, and gluten free It helps promote creativity, interest, and good health while taking advantage of the wide variety of choices in the dining center Students can download a free QR code reader app on their smartphone that will enable them to quickly scan the codes to display the nutritional information The QR code is a direct link to the nutritional information that is available on the Food Services website The nutritional information also includes the Big 8 allergens (fish, crustacean shellfish, milk, eggs, wheat, soy, peanuts, and tree nuts) that may be in the food Try Me Our Try Me program introduces students to fruits, vegetables, grains, and spices Each month we highlight a specific item or items On the third Monday of the month, the dining centers will have samplings of foods made with the Try Me foods 6 SYRACUSE UNIVERSITY FOOD SERVICES Meatless Monday We collaborate with the Lerner Center for Public Health Promotion on the Meatless Monday initiative Each Monday we highlight items on our menu as a suggestion to those interested in trying something meatless We do have many meatless choices on our menu every day; however, we market Meatless Monday as a healthy alternative and a great start to the week
9 Food Allergies Every attempt is made to meet the needs of students with special dietary requirements We are committed to providing students with plenty of food choices regardless of allergies or intolerances If you have special dietary needs, such as a food allergy or celiac disease, we strongly recommend you contact us as early as possible (ideally, prior to your arrival on campus) so that we may prepare to meet your needs Syracuse University Food Services is happy to accommodate students who have special diets and will continue to serve in this manner If you have food allergies or a special diet, it is in your best interest to: Call to speak with the registered dietitian at Food Services prior to your arrival on campus to discuss the specifics of your diet Send a letter documenting your food allergy, food intolerance, or special diet to Syracuse University Food Services, Syracuse University Health Services, and the Office of Residence Life Obtain appropriate and up-to-date allergy medication if prescribed and carry them at all times Wear a medic-alert bracelet or other type of identification that alerts others in a case of an emergency of your allergy Know who to call in case of an emergency: 7 from a campus phone 9 from an off-campus phone #SU from a cellular telephone with local service Food Allergy Disclaimer Syracuse University Food Services treats food allergies seriously Every effort is made to instruct our staff regarding the potential severity of food allergies Syracuse University Food Services works one-on-one with students with food allergies to minimize allergic reactions Please be advised that our menu items may contain allergens or have come in contact with items containing allergens In addition, the possibility exists that food manufacturers may change their formulation or manner of processing without our knowledge Please see our website at foodservicessyredu or contact our registered dietitian, Ruth Sullivan, at for more information Syracuse University Food Services will assume no liability for any adverse reactions that may occur in the dining facilities due to food allergies 7

13 Sustainable SU Syracuse University Food Services (SUFS) strives to eliminate waste to support the goals of the University Some of our green practices include: Buying local whenever possible to save gas costs and support local businesses Using advanced menu planning to provide for volume and less waste Goldstein Alumni and Faculty Center 4 University Place Monday Friday: :3 am 2:3 pm Phone: Take-out: This beautiful historic building is home to the Office of Alumni Relations and features a full-service restaurant and in-house catering for events The creative menu at GAFC always features something special Choose a leisurely lunch or take-out if you are in a hurry View our restaurant menu and event space at by clicking the GAFC link on our web page The GAFC is located between ES Bird Library and Watson Hall We accept SUpercard FOOD, Mastercard/ VISA, Off-Campus Meal Plan, interdepartmental orders, and cash West Campus Express Campus West Apartments Monday Sunday: am pm West Campus Express is jam-packed with healthy foods, convenience items, and necessities Save the hassle of running off campus when you need something Starbucks is also located in this venue for you to enjoy all your favorite coffee beverages We accept SUpercard FOOD, cash, Visa/Mastercard, Discover, and Super Card PLUS South Campus Express Goldstein Student Center Monday Thursday: 3 pm Friday Sunday: pm Except University Holidays The South Campus Express is chock full of variety for students who are on special diets or are looking for healthier choices The basics are also covered if you are looking for anything from convenience items to ice cream Plus, Dunkin Donuts coffee is always brewed fresh and hot at South Campus Express We accept SUpercard FOOD, cash, Visa/ Mastercard, Discover, and Super Card PLUS Working with the Onondaga County Resource Recovery Agency (OCRRA) on a composting project that takes pre- and post-consumer waste from our units and turns it into nutrientrich compost Our involvement with OCRRA has encouraged other organizations to follow our lead and start composting too Issuing students on meal plans a reusable bottle This gives students the option of taking a drink along with them when they leave the dining center The bottles can also be used in our cash operations for a 2% discount on fountain beverages Using reusable to-go containers instead of disposables All students on the meal plan will be issued a reusable to-go container Return the used container to us in exchange for a clean container that has been washed in our high-powered, supersanitizing washers All take-out containers in our cash operations are corn-based and may be composted The paperboard drink containers can be recycled also Trayless dining at Graham, Ernie Davis, Sadler, and Shaw Dining SUFS is always looking for new practical ways to be sustainable and we encourage you to help us achieve this goal

17 What s Cooking at Syracuse University Food Services? Popular Brands You will find the same products in our dining centers and food courts that you use at home We are proud to serve these familiar brand names so your dining experience is an enjoyable one We always welcome your suggestions for new additions to our menu Here is a list of a few of our most popular brands: Fresh Food Policy All units receive daily deliveries of doughnuts, pastries, and bagels that are baked fresh from the SUFS Bakeshop Suppliers deliver produce, dairy products, and breads directly to each location regularly All vendors must meet our stringent guidelines for product quality and preparation Our Main Kitchen Syracuse University Food Services is self-operated We prepare all your food in our central production kitchen or in the individual units While a large portion of the foods served daily are prepared on site in each dining center, our commissary has three large kitchens devoted to making baked goods, soups, stews, specialty salads, and some of our main course items This enables our dining centers and food courts to provide more variety at every meal Syracuse University was one of the first universities to use the innovative process known as cook-chill Soups, stews, sauces, and other items are prepared and heated to the pasteurization point The product is then rapidly tumblechilled in an ice bath The product is maintained at 33 degrees, providing for a 28-day shelf life The food is cooked in 2-gallon kettles, and a computer system monitors the temperature of the product during all facets of the process Cookchill enables us to provide safe, consistent, quality food throughout our dining centers Food Safety Food safety is a one of the most important elements of our operation We utilize HACCP, a Hazard Analysis of Critical Control Points plan endorsed by the FDA, as the process by which we monitor and control all sanitation concerns This allows for documentation of all food preparation We work closely with SU s Risk Management Department and the Onondaga County Health Department Management staff and lead employees are ServSafecertified The ServSafe Program, through the National Restaurant Association Education Foundation, is the most recognized food safety program in the industry 5
